Netflix described the anime:
The series tells a standalone, 10-episode story about a street kid trying to survive in Night City — a technology and body modification-obsessed city of the future. Having everything to lose, he stays alive by becoming an edgerunner — a mercenary outlaw also known as a cyberpunk.
Hiroyuki Imaishi (Gurren Lagann, Kill la Kill, Promare) directed the anime at Trigger, while Yoh Yoshinari (Little Witch Academia, BNA: Brand New Animal) was the character designer and animation director for the anime.
Hiromi Wakabayashi (Kill la Kill, Promare) was the creative director, Masahiko Otsuka (Star Wars: Visions ‘The Elder’) and Yoshiki Usa (SSSS.Gridman, SSSS.Dynazenon creative director) were the scriptwriters, Hiroyuki Kaneko was the assistant director, Yūto Kaneko and Yusuke Yoshigaki was assistant character designers, and Akira Yamaoka (Silent Hill games) was the music composer. Rock band Franz Ferdinand's song "This Fffire" served as the opening theme song.
Rafał Jaki was the showrunner, and was also executive producer alongside Dylan Thomas, Taiki Sakurai, and Yoshiki Usa. Satoru Homma, Bartosz Sztybor and Saya Elder were producers.
